Quarterfinal Round of High School football on ESPN 99.1 FM

Join ESPN 99.1 FM Monday (Oct 31st) for a triple header of high school football starting at 2pm with Brad Peterson and Jeff Fylling.

#8 Brookings Bobcats at #1 Sioux Falls Lincoln Patriots   2:00pm

The Patriots are coming off the bye week looking to keep the momentum going off there emotional last second win the last week of the regular season at O'Gorman 29-28. The Bobcats are coming off there win vs RC Central in the first round of the playoffs 37-22 and hope to keep it going. These two teams met in week #7 with the patriots winning 45-15.

#7 Brandon Valley at  #2 Sioux Falls Roosevelt                5:00pm

 The Rough Riders are coming off a bye the first round and lost to the Washington Warriors in the last game of the regular season 18-25. If the riders want to get into the semi-finals they will have to get off to a better start then they did against the Warriors. The Lynxs are coming off a first round win vs RC Stevens 42-14. The Lynxs controlled the game from the beginning and lead 28-0 at halftime. Matt Vandeberg broke things open with an incredible individual performance. The 6-foot-1, 195-pound junior scored four touchdowns and came up with three interceptions - all in span of about 14 minutes. The bigger question for the Lynxs is the health of senior Trevor Crow who had 102 yards on 11 carries all before halftime. He suffered a knee injury early in the second quarter and didn't return. The Lynxs have yet to face the Riders who were ranked #1 before their loss to the Warriors this season.

#5 Mitchell Kernels at #4 Sioux Falls Washington           8:00pm

The Washington Warriors are coming off a bye and a win in the last game of the regular season vs the Riders 25-18. The Kernels are coming off their first round win 42-14 over Aberdeen Central. They are lead by the Greenways. Jason Greenway rushed 16 times for 94 yards and scored on a 40-yard run. Justin Greenway added an 8-yard TD run. In a match up of two good offensive teams it might come down to who can stop who when the game is on the line.


#6 Yankton Bucks at #3 O'Gorman Knights                     6:30pm

The Knights are coming off the bye and a last second loss to the Patriots 29-28 in last game of the regular season. In that game the Knights lost halfback Flynn Donelan to a broken collarbone on the first offensive play from scrimmage. The question on every body's mind is he going to play? He does give O'Gorman another back to go with Sam Steffl who rushed for 146 yards and a touchdown in their last game against the Patriots. The Bucks are coming off their win at home against Pierre 27-13. The last time these two teams met in the playoffs was for the 2005 state championship.
